WebJun 16, 2024 · The first step is to soak rice and urad dal along with methi seeds for at least 8 hrs or overnight. Wash thoroughly and clean the wet grinder too. First, add urad dal and methi seeds and grind with a little quantity of water. Do not add more water. The grinding time should not exceed more than 20 minutes. The urad dal batter should be fluffy. Using a food … WebNov 10, 2003 · i agree with whatever anu has said. i 2 use the hamilton beach one. while grinding urad dal, air bubbles get stuck up in between and it keeps on rotating without any grinding being done. And then the machine gets hot and burns. So stop when the machine feels hot and put some water or simply stir with a spoon. Hope this helps. luton fc logo https://healingpanicattacks.com
